Understanding Local SEO

Local SEO is the process of optimizing your online presence to attract more business from relevant local searches. It helps your medical spa appear in searches that are specific to your area, which is essential when many patients are looking for services close to home.

Why is Local SEO Important?

Local SEO is crucial for several reasons:

  • Increased Visibility: When your spa shows up in local searches, more potential patients can find you.
  • Targeted Traffic: Local SEO drives users looking specifically for medical spas, increasing the chances of converting leads into patients.
  • Competitive Edge: Many medical spas invest in local SEO, and being on top ensures you stay ahead of the competition.

1. Optimize Your Google My Business Listing

Your **Google My Business** (GMB) listing is one of the most vital tools for local SEO. It’s what appears when someone searches for medical spas in your area.

How to Optimize Your Google My Business Listing:

  1. Claim your GMB listing if you haven’t already.
  2. Fill out your profile completely, including your spa’s name, address, phone number, website, and services.
  3. Add high-quality images of your spa, staff, and services.
  4. Encourage satisfied patients to leave reviews and respond to them professionally.
  5. Keep your business hours updated and add special hours for holidays.
  6. Use keywords in your business description that reflect what services you offer.

Example:

If your medical spa, “Radiant Skin Medspa,” is located in San Diego, make sure to mention this in your GMB profile. Your description could read: “Radiant Skin Medspa in San Diego offers a range of skin treatments, laser hair removal, and rejuvenation therapies.” This helps patients know exactly what you do and where to find you.

2. Use Local Keywords in Your Website Content

Incorporating relevant local keywords into your website content helps search engines understand that your spa services are tied to a specific location.

How to Implement Local Keywords:

  1. Identify common search terms your potential patients might use. For example, “best medspa in [your city],” or “skin treatments near me.”
  2. Include these keywords in the titles and headings of your webpages.
  3. Write blog posts targeting local themes, such as events in your area or tips for skincare in local weather conditions.
  4. Use location-based metadata for each page.

Example:

If you create a blog post about summertime skincare tips, a good title might be “Top 5 Summer Skincare Tips from Your San Diego Medspa.” This way, anyone searching for summer skincare advice in San Diego will likely see your content.

3. Create Location-Specific Landing Pages

If your medical spa serves multiple locations, consider creating location-specific landing pages to target each area effectively.

How to Create Location-Specific Landing Pages:

  1. Design separate pages for each location you serve.
  2. Include the location’s name in the title, headers, and throughout the content.
  3. Add local content, like community events, partnerships, or patient testimonials specific to that area.
  4. Optimize the page’s meta descriptions and URLs for local keywords.

Example:

If you have a location in “Los Angeles,” your landing page could be titled “Radiant Skin Medspa Los Angeles” and include keywords and content specifically for Los Angeles patients, such as local patient testimonials and images of the area.

4. Build Local Citations

Local citations are online mentions of your business. They improve your visibility and credibility in search engine results.

How to Build Local Citations:

  1. List your medical spa in local directories like Yelp, Yellow Pages, and health-related sites.
  2. Ensure consistency across all listings, including your name, address, and phone number (NAP).
  3. Consider industry-specific newspapers and local business directories for citations.
  4. Avoid duplicate listings as they can confuse search engines.

Example:

Using “Radiant Skin Medspa,” ensure that your NAP is identical on all platforms, whether it’s Yelp, Google Maps, or Healthgrades. This consistency will help boost your local SEO rankings.

5. Create Quality, Relevant Content

Creating engaging content that provides value to your audience can attract more patients to your medical spa.

How to Create Quality Content:

  1. Start a blog on your website that covers topics relevant to your patients.
  2. Share educational articles about treatments you offer and health tips.
  3. Use videos and infographics to make the content more engaging.
  4. Post regularly to stay relevant and encourage returning visitors.

Example:

Creating a blog post like “What to Expect from Your First Botox Appointment” can attract new patients who are searching this topic online. By providing detailed information, you position yourself as an expert and help ease any anxieties they might have.

6. Leverage Social Media

Social media is a powerful tool for local SEO. It helps you connect with local patients and share content that can be shared within the local community.

How to Leverage Social Media:

  1. Set up profiles on platforms such as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ter.
  2. Share content from your website, like blog posts or special promotions.
  3. Engage with your followers by responding to comments and messages.
  4. Use location tags on posts to increase local visibility.

Example:

If you post a picture of a new treatment room or a successful patient session, tag it with “#RadiantSkinSanDiego” on Instagram to attract local followers, making it easier for them to discover your spa.

7. Get Patients to Leave Reviews

Online reviews significantly influence local SEO. An abundance of positive reviews can boost your rankings and build trust with potential patients.

How to Encourage Reviews:

  1. Ask satisfied patients to leave a review after their appointment.
  2. Make it easy by providing links to your GMB page or relevant directories.
  3. Consider providing incentives like discounts on future treatments for patients who review.
  4. Respond to all reviews, thanking patients for their feedback.

Example:

If a patient expresses satisfaction after a treatment, you could say, “We’d love if you could share your experience in a review – it really helps our spa!”

8. Monitor Your Results

Tracking your local SEO efforts can help you understand what works and what doesn’t.

How to Monitor Your Local SEO Results:

  1. Use t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console to monitor traffic to your website.
  2. Track your GMB metrics, such as clicks, calls, and direction requests.
  3. Watch your ratings and reviews across different platforms.
  4. Regularly check your ranking for local keywords using keyword tracking tools.

Example:

If you notice that your blog posts are driving significant traffic, consider producing more content on similar topics to capitalize on this interest.
